Who is Tammy Bruce?

Tammy Bruce is a well-known commentator, author, and political analyst with a strong presence in the media. Before stepping into the world of politics and diplomacy, she made a name for herself as a fierce advocate and commentator on various social and political issues. Her background is quite diverse, which adds depth to her understanding and approach to complex global challenges. Understanding who Tammy Bruce is requires looking at her multifaceted background and the experiences that have shaped her career. From her early days as a political commentator to her more recent roles in government, Bruce has consistently demonstrated a commitment to conservative principles and a willingness to engage in robust debate. Her outspoken nature and articulate communication style have made her a prominent figure in conservative media and politics. Before joining the State Department, Bruce was a familiar face on television and radio, offering her insights on a range of topics, from domestic policy to international relations. Her commentary often reflects her strong conservative views, and she has been a vocal critic of liberal policies and politicians. In addition to her media appearances, Bruce has also authored several books, including “The New Thought Police: Inside the Left’s Assault on Free Speech and Free Minds” and “The Death of Right and Wrong: Exposing the Left’s Strategy to Destroy America.” These works further demonstrate her commitment to conservative ideology and her willingness to engage in intellectual discourse on important issues. Bruce’s transition from media to government service represents a significant step in her career, allowing her to apply her knowledge and experience in a more direct way. Her appointment as a State Department spokesperson signaled the Trump administration’s commitment to having articulate and persuasive voices representing its foreign policy agenda. Now, with her move to the United Nations, Bruce is taking on an even broader set of challenges and opportunities, and her unique background and perspective are likely to shape her contributions in this new role.

Tammy Bruce's Role as State Department Spokesperson

As the State Department spokesperson, Tammy Bruce played a crucial role in communicating the U.S. government's foreign policy objectives and positions to the world. This role is incredibly important because it involves being the face and voice of the nation on the global stage. It’s all about clear and effective communication, especially when dealing with sensitive international issues. Being a State Department spokesperson is no small feat. It requires a deep understanding of complex geopolitical issues, the ability to think on your feet, and the poise to handle tough questions from the media. Tammy’s experience in media and her articulate communication style made her well-suited for this role. During her tenure, she was responsible for briefing the press, conducting interviews, and engaging with the public to explain and defend U.S. foreign policy decisions. This involved addressing a wide range of topics, from trade negotiations to human rights concerns, and from diplomatic relations to security threats. One of the key challenges of the role is the need to balance transparency with the need to protect sensitive information. Spokespersons must be able to provide the public and the media with sufficient information to understand the government’s actions while also avoiding the disclosure of classified or otherwise confidential details. This requires a high level of judgment and discretion. Bruce’s time as spokesperson coincided with a period of significant shifts in U.S. foreign policy, particularly under the Trump administration. She played a key role in communicating these changes, which included a greater emphasis on bilateral agreements, a more assertive stance towards China, and a reevaluation of U.S. involvement in international organizations. Her ability to articulate these policies and defend them against criticism was critical in shaping the global perception of the U.S. approach to international relations.
